This registration is in, or will soon enter, a USPTO maintenance window. Missing a Section 8 or Section 9 filing can cancel the registration.

Status 702: Status 702 means the registration is active, Section 8 was accepted, and a Section 15 declaration of incontestability was also accepted. Incontestability strengthens your rights by limiting certain challenges after five years of continuous use.

Goods and services

ClassDescriptionStatusFirst use
007Cable or wire reeling machines and drive elements therefor, namely, portable and stationary reeling machines driven by electric, hydraulic, or mechanical power with dancer controls, center drives being both shafted and without shafts, and rim drives; Payout machines which are used to lay down or take up cable and wire, which are freewheeling, tension controlled, and powered off, having dancer control, being portable, stationary, shaftless, rim supported and driven, self-driven and self-contained; Coiling machines and parts therefor, namely, collapsible mandrels which are motor driven and dancer controlled, adjustably controlled by air or hydraulic, portable or stationary, single, dual or multi-headed units; [ Portable and stationary scrap processing machines driven by gas or electric motor; ] Machines for pulling lengths of cable and wire from overhead or underground or horizontally and thereafter cutting it to length and depositing it in storage bins and dump trucks; Machines for pulling lengths of cable and wire from overhead or underground or horizontally and thereafter coiling and typing or sorting the cable and wire; [ Cable and wire stripping machines, namely, machines used for removing insulating jacket material from cable and wire; ] [ Tying machines for tying off coiled product, namely, machines used in conjunction with coiling units to apply tape on a coiled product to retain said product in a coil; ] Levelwind units in the nature of winches for a take-up machine which automatically transfers wire, cable, rope, hose and other flexible coilable goods onto reel or coil; [ Cable and wire machines which transfer cable, wire and other flexible coilable products from one reel to another reel or coil by motor-driven means; Turn tables for machine powered or freewheeling dispensing, taking up or paying off of coilable products with and without braking devices; Press fitting machines for filling material in the nature of reeled products are operated from reels on shaft or rims to the presses; Power-operated jacks for supporting reels on a shaft; ] Cable or wire [ washing, striping, stripping and ] measuring machines; Electrically-operated reel transporting machines, not being vehicles, and winches; Payout machines which are used to lay down or take up cable and wire which are freewheeling and tension controlled, having dancer control, being portable, stationary, shaftless, rim supported and driven, and trailer or truck mountedACTIVEDec 1, 2013
